He creado un repositorio de demostración llamado Login-Signup que muestra mi habilidad para implementar estructuras de código sólidas en Kotlin. Este proyecto incluye dos pantallas principales: una para registro y otra para login. Aunque no está conectado a una base de datos o backend, el código refleja buenas prácticas y principios fundamentales:
- Patrón MVVM: Aplicación del patrón Model-View-ViewModel para la separación clara entre la lógica de negocio y la interfaz de usuario.
- POO Bien Estructurada: Uso de los principios de Programación Orientada a Objetos (POO) para lograr modularidad y reutilización de código.
- Código Limpio y Escalable: Implementación de un código claro y fácil de mantener, con énfasis en la escalabilidad del proyecto.
- Diseño Atractivo: Interfaz de usuario intuitiva y profesional diseñada con Jetpack Compose.
Este repositorio es una demostración de cómo estructuro y organizo el código en mis proyectos de Kotlin, enfocándome en la calidad y el mantenimiento a largo plazo.
A continuación se muestra una vista previa del proyecto Login-Signup con capturas de pantalla y un video de demostración:
![]() |
![]() |
![]() |
354738687-04dc6811-c715-4754-8467-27b94ab8b1a4.mp4 | ||


